1995–96 First League of Bosnia and Herzegovina

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Association football competition

Statistics ofFirst League of Bosnia and Herzegovina in the 1995–96 season. It was contested only by Bosniak clubs. Serbian clubs played in the1995–96First League of the Republika Srpska and the Croatian clubs in the1995–96First League of Herzeg-Bosnia.

Overview

[edit]

It was contested by 16 teams, andNK Čelik Zenica won the championship.

Final table

[edit]
PosTeamPldWDLGFGAGDPtsQualification or relegation
1Čelik(C)3021546523+4268Champions
2Lukavac3020466922+4764
3Sloboda Tuzla3019655929+3063
4Zenica3015874522+2353
5Jedinstvo Bihać30155104831+1750
6Rudar Kakanj30145114635+1147
7Sarajevo30127113829+943
8Rudar Breza30134133642−643
9Željezničar30124143562−2740
10Zmaj od Bosne30116135237+1539
11Travnik30107134043−337
12Gradina Srebrenik3096153554−1933
13Turbina3094172654−2831
14Velež3083193061−3127
15Olimpik(R)3055202757−3020Relegation to Second League of Bosnia and Herzegovina
16Iskra(R)3047191666−5019
Source:RSSSF.org
(C) Champions;(R) Relegated
